2. Otterly.ai (Best ChatGPT Tracking Platform)
Otterly.ai is purpose-built for tracking your brand across AI search platforms. It monitors ChatGPT, Google AI Overviews, Perplexity, and Microsoft Copilot daily, and shows you exactly which prompts trigger mentions of your brand or your competitors.
The Brand Visibility Index is the standout feature. It gives you a single score showing how visible your brand is across AI platforms, and you can track that over time. The GEO audit feature scans your URLs and tells you what to fix.
What’s good: Daily tracking across 4+ AI platforms. Brand Visibility Index gives you a clear trend line. Link citation analysis shows which of your URLs ChatGPT actually references. GEO audit for up to 10,000 URLs per month on Premium.
What’s not great: Lite plan only tracks 15 prompts, which runs out fast. Gemini and Google AI Mode cost extra as add-ons. Pricing jumps steeply from Lite (£29/mo (~$37/mo)) to Standard ($189/mo). No on-page content optimization.
Best for: Marketing teams who need daily ChatGPT visibility monitoring and competitive tracking.
Price: £29/mo (~$37/mo) Lite | $189/mo Standard | $489/mo Premium
3. Peec AI (Best for Brand Sentiment Analysis)
Peec AI tracks how ChatGPT, Perplexity, and Gemini talk about your brand. Not just whether you’re mentioned, but what they say, how they frame you, and how that compares to competitors.
The sentiment analysis is where Peec shines. It shows you if ChatGPT describes your product positively or negatively, and flags shifts over time. If a competitor launches a PR campaign and suddenly AI models start favoring them, Peec catches it.
What’s good: Best-in-class sentiment tracking. Competitor benchmarking. Looker Studio integration on all plans.
What’s not great: Starts at €89/mo, which is pricey for smaller teams. No content optimization features. Purely a monitoring tool.
Best for: Brands that care about how AI models perceive them, not just whether they’re mentioned.
Price: From €89/mo (Starter) | €199/mo (Pro) | €499+/mo (Enterprise)

5. Rank.bot (Best Dedicated AI Rank Tracker)
Rank.bot does one thing well: it tracks your rankings across ChatGPT, Claude, Perplexity, and Gemini with daily updates. No API keys needed, no technical setup. You put in your brand name and target prompts, and it tells you where you show up.
What’s good: Tracks all major AI platforms. Zero-setup onboarding. Daily ranking alerts. Competitor tracking built in. Export-ready reports.
What’s not great: Limited content optimization recommendations. Newer platform, still building out integrations. Pricing not publicly listed for all tiers.
Best for: Businesses that want a simple, focused AI rank tracker without the complexity of a full SEO suite.
Price: Free plan available | Paid plans from ~$49/mo
6. Rank Prompt (Best for Share-of-Voice Analysis)
Rank Prompt maps how AI assistants perceive your brand compared to competitors. It tracks mentions, URLs, and products across ChatGPT, Gemini, Claude, Perplexity, and Grok, then gives you share-of-voice dashboards broken down by platform.
What’s good: Best share-of-voice dashboards in the category. Tracks across 5+ AI platforms including Grok. Assistant-by-assistant comparison. Exportable PDF reports for client presentations. Unlimited prompt tracking on pro plans.
What’s not great: Newer platform, still expanding integrations. No on-page optimization. Agency pricing can add up with multiple brands.
Best for: Agencies and brands that need to understand and report on AI share-of-voice across platforms.
Price: From ~$99/mo | Custom agency pricing

What to Look for in a ChatGPT SEO Tool
Not every tool in this list does the same thing. Before you buy anything, figure out what problem you’re actually solving. Here’s what matters:
- Citation tracking: Does it show you exactly when and where ChatGPT mentions your brand?
- On-page optimization: Does it help you structure content so ChatGPT is more likely to cite you?
- Schema markup support: Does it generate the structured data that ChatGPT uses to understand your content?
- Competitor monitoring: Can you see who ChatGPT recommends instead of you?
- Multi-platform coverage: Does it also track Perplexity, Gemini, and Claude, or just ChatGPT?
- Revenue attribution: Can you connect AI mentions to actual conversions? (Nice to have, few tools do this well)
- WordPress integration: If you’re on WordPress, does it work inside your editor?
- llms.txt support: Does it help you create the machine-readable file that tells AI crawlers what to index?
